Speaking of those entering into our Craft – our Lodge is investing much time and energy into our revitalized Intender Program. Our Intenders [mentors] are working with our new initiates from the beginning of their journey through the completion of their Blue Lodge degrees. This program guides the candidate through each degree, allows them to delve deeper, to ask questions and create strong ties with their Lodge Brethren. I want to give special thanks to Bro. Erik Harclerode & W. Bro’s Justin Krasnoff and Rich Wilcox for their work in making this program enriching and successful.
